Output 577ccf547624cdd81ce9f03c4e45a0a60fabeee93889d867942f1e60dcec99ae:20

value
131241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d6afa5876ae823de746666b249ab19c2e41e1e9 OP_EQUAL
address
3MsmQtoT5xxdcWCE7KsBK2x7f7u7u5Up7e
transaction
577ccf547624cdd81ce9f03c4e45a0a60fabeee93889d867942f1e60dcec99ae